通过上述代码,我们可以在点击存储数据按钮后,将输入框中的值存储到localStorage中,并通过获取数据按钮来读取存储的数据。在实际应用中,我们可以结合sessionStorage和localStorage来实现更复杂的功能。
sessionStorage适用于页面间数据传递,而localStorage则更适合长期保存数据,如记录浏览器对页面的访问次数。
JavaScript本地存储详解在JavaScript中,本地存储是一种关键的技术,确保数据在页面刷新后仍能保持。它主要分为三类:localStorage, sessionStorage, 和复杂数据类型的存储。首先,localStorage用于持久存储数据,即使在浏览器会话结束后也不会丢失。
数据存储在用户浏览器中,设置、读取方便,页面刷新不丢失数据。存储容量大,sessionStorage约5M,localStorage约20M。数据只能存储字符串,可将对象JSON.stringify()编码后存储。sessionStorage生命周期为关闭浏览器窗口。在同一个窗口页面下数据可以共享,以键值对的形式存储。
在项目开发过程中,本地存储是常用的技术,能有效减少浏览器不必要的请求和用户额外的操作,提高用户体验。本文主要探讨了 Web Storage 中的 localStorage 和 sessionStorage。
1、单纯从数据来看,每行数据,存成一个数组 [1, c:/jpg, ..., title1],为了回答不被屏蔽,你那个 url 就用点来代替了。多行数据,需要根据实际情况来保存了。
2、JavaScript存储数据的常见方式包括localStorage、sessionStorage、Cookies及indexedDB。localStorage:用于简单的键值存储,存储在浏览器中,不受会话限制,容量约为5-10MB。示例:localStorage.setItem(key, value);sessionStorage:类似localStorage,但数据在浏览器会话结束后自动清除。
3、JavaScript中的数组方法是编程中不可或缺的工具,本文将介绍20个实用技巧。数组,作为编程语言中的数据结构,允许存储并操作多个值。
4、注册页面:用户输入用户名和密码后,将它们存储到localStorage中。 登录页面:用户输入用户名和密码后,先在localStorage中查找是否存在该用户名,如果存在则取出对应的密码进行比对。 如果比对成功则登录成功,否则提示用户登录失败。
5、`saveAs`函数用于将下载完成的文件保存到客户端。在实现大文件并行下载时,可以使用上述定义的辅助函数,通过`asyncPool`控制并发下载多个数据块,然后使用`concatenate`函数合并这些数据块,最后使用`saveAs`函数将完整的文件保存到客户端。
单纯从数据来看,每行数据,存成一个数组 [1, c:/jpg, ..., title1],为了回答不被屏蔽,你那个 url 就用点来代替了。多行数据,需要根据实际情况来保存了。
JavaScript存储数据的常见方式包括localStorage、sessionStorage、Cookies及indexedDB。localStorage:用于简单的键值存储,存储在浏览器中,不受会话限制,容量约为5-10MB。示例:localStorage.setItem(key, value);sessionStorage:类似localStorage,但数据在浏览器会话结束后自动清除。
首先,localStorage是一种持久化的存储机制,支持保存、获取和删除数据,适合存储大量数据且不需要实时更新的情况。相比之下,sessionStorage的生命周期与浏览器会话同步,数据在关闭浏览器窗口后会消失,但保留期间可以随时读取和删除。它不适用于需要长期保存的数据。
JavaScript运行环境:JavaScript在浏览器的JavaScript引擎中运行,引擎会将JavaScript代码中的变量存储在内存中,以便在需要时进行读取和修改内存是计算机的一种硬件设备,用于暂时存储和访问数据。
在JavaScript中,关键步骤是利用HTML5的localStorage来存储表格数据。为了方便识别,给每个单元格添加一个唯一的id。